Do you need a degree to be a controller?

A controller typically needs a b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or a related field, along with significant experience in accounting or financial management. While a degree is often required, some employers may consider candidates with extensive relevant experience and professional certifications such as CPA or CMA. Advanced roles may require a master's degree or additional certifications.

Is a controller a high level job?

A controller is a senior management position responsible for overseeing accounting and financial reporting within an organization. It is generally considered a high-level role that requires extensive experience, strong leadership skills, and often a CPA certification. Controllers typically report to the CFO and play a key role in strategic financial planning.

What qualifications do I need to be a controller?

A controller typically needs a b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or a related field, along with several years of experience in accounting or financial management. Professional certifications such as Certified Public Accountant (CPA) or Certified Management Accountant (CMA) are often preferred. Strong analytical skills, proficiency with accounting software, and knowledge of regulatory standards are also important.

Why do controllers make so much money?

Controllers are senior financial managers responsible for overseeing accounting operations, financial reporting, and internal controls. Their high compensation reflects the complexity of their role, required expertise, certifications like CPA or CMA, and the impact of accurate financial management on a company's success.

Become the Controller you've always aspired to be

  • Direct and oversee the accounting system and financial operations of the hospital. This includes managing billing, accounts receivable, cash receipts, collections, accounts payable, payroll, general ledger, forecasting, budgeting, internal controls, and audits.
  • Prepare monthly and annual financial reviews, budgets, and any necessary state financial reports.
  • Develop and implement plans to enhance operational efficiency as requested by the CEO, hospital leadership, regional teams, and the corporate office.
  • Participate in hospital Governing Body committees and partnership boards as needed.
  • Assist in monitoring compliance with Medicare regulations.
  • Celebrate accomplishments and victories with the team along the way.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's Degree required. MBA preferred.
  • Minimum five years hospital accounting experience preferred.
  • Knowledge of financial management and analysis principles and techniques and managerial skills typically acquired through experience in accounting or healthcare operations.
  • Relevant experience in financial management and financial operations, including but not limited to labor management, revenue analysis, expense management, contract negotiation, and utilization review.
  • Relevant experience in budgeting, both capital planning and operations.
  • Relevant experience in creating and executing a strong internal control environment.
